A Model Context Protocol (MCP) server for converting Markdown content to interactive mindmaps.
## Installation
```bash
pip install mindmap-mcp-server
```
Or using `uvx`:
```bash
uvx mindmap-mcp-server
```
Or using `docker`.
## Prerequisites
This package requires Node.js to be installed when using command `python` or `uvx` to run the server.
## Usage
### With Claude Desktop or other MCP clients
Add this server to your `claude_desktop_config.json`:
<details>
<summary>using `uvx`:</summary>
```json
{
"mcpServers": {
"mindmap": {
"command": "uvx",
"args": ["mindmap-mcp-server", "--return-type", "html"]
}
}
}
```
or
recommended:
```json
{
"mcpServers": {
"mindmap": {
"command": "uvx",
"args": ["mindmap-mcp-server", "--return-type", "filePath"]
}
}
}
```
we use `--return-type` to specify the return type of the mindmap content, you can choose `html` or `filePath` according to your needs.
`html` will return the entire HTML content of the mindmap, which you can preview in your AI client's artifact;


`filePath` will save the mindmap to a file and return the file path,which you can open in your browser. It can **save your tokens** !


</details>

<details>
<summary>using `docker`:</summary>
First, you pull the image:
```bash
docker pull ychen94/mindmap-converter-mcp
```
Second, set the server:
```json
{
"mcpServers": {
"mindmap-converter": {
"command": "docker",
"args": ["run", "--rm", "-i", "-v", "/path/to/output/folder:/output", "ychen94/mindmap-converter-mcp:latest"]
}
}
}
```
⚠️ Replace `/path/to/output/folder` with an actual path on your system where you want to save mind maps, such as `/Users/username/Downloads` on macOS or `C:\\Users\\username\\Downloads` on Windows.
**Tools Provided in the docker container**
The server provides the following MCP tools:
1. **markdown-to-mindmap-content**
Converts Markdown to an HTML mind map and returns the entire HTML content.
You don't use the args: `-v` and `/path/to/output/folder:/output` in the command `docker`.
**Parameters**:
• markdown (string, required): The Markdown content to convert
• toolbar (boolean, optional): Whether to show the toolbar (default: true)
**Best for**: Simple mind maps where the HTML content size isn't a concern. And you can use **artifact** in your AI client to preview the mindmap.
2. **markdown-to-mindmap-file**
Converts Markdown to an HTML mind map and saves it to a file in the mounted directory.
**Parameters**:
• markdown (string, required): The Markdown content to convert
• filename (string, optional): Custom filename (default: auto-generated timestamp name)
• toolbar (boolean, optional): Whether to show the toolbar (default: true)
**Best for**: Complex mind maps or when you want to **save the tokens** for later use.
you can open the html file in your browser to view the mindmap. Also you can use the [iterm-mcp-server](https://github.com/ferrislucas/iterm-mcp) or other terminals' mcp servers to open the file in your browser without interrupting your workflow.
</details>
### Troubleshooting
**File Not Found**
If your mind map file isn't accessible:
1 Check that you've correctly mounted a volume to the Docker container
2 Ensure the path format is correct for your operating system
3 Make sure Docker has permission to access the directory
**Docker Command Not Found**
1 Verify Docker is installed and in your PATH
2 Try using the absolute path to Docker
**Server Not Appearing in Claude**
1 Restart Claude for Desktop after configuration changes
2 Check Claude logs for connection errors
3 Verify Docker is running

## Features
This server provides a tool for converting Markdown content to mindmaps using the `markmap-cli` library:
- Convert Markdown to interactive mindmap HTML
- Option to create offline-capable mindmaps
- Option to hide the toolbar
- Return either HTML content or file path
